Tullie are set to team up with two local charities this weekend for an event celebrating Women's History Month.
Tullie will work alongside Young Woman Up and Carlisle Key to host an event for young women aged between 14 and 25.
They will be sharing some museum items that may hold gender stereotypes and further sexism for discussion.
On Facebook, Young Woman Up wrote: "Many ordinary items harbour messages that are subconsciously received and acted upon. We intend to unpack these hidden messages in a radically inclusive safe space.
"You can bring your own items, art work, pictures, magazines or whatever you like...or just your wonderful self!"
The event will run from 1pm till 3pm at Carlisle Key on Saturday March 16.
